Required Skills strong written and verbal skills 1-2 years in purchasing or admin role good negotiation and supplier management skills Proficiency in Microsoft Office particularly Excel; ERP experience (e.g. sage 200 experience desirable attention to detail Job Summary KL Talent Solutions' client is a well-established manufacturer serving the commercial and institutional construction sectors. Known for delivering high-quality, performance-driven products, they are committed to innovation, sustainability, and meeting the evolving demands of their industry. An exciting opportunity has arisen for a detail-oriented and proactive Purchasing Assistant to join the team. This role is key to supporting procurement operations by ensuring materials and supplies are sourced efficiently, cost-effectively, and on time. The ideal candidate will be highly organised, adaptable in a fast-paced environment, and focused on accuracy and continuous improvement. Key Responsibilities: Assist the Purchasing Manager with day-to-day procurement tasks Raise purchase orders based on stock levels, production schedules, and supplier lead times Communicate with suppliers to confirm pricing, delivery times, and order details Maintain accurate records of purchase orders, invoices, and receiving documentation Monitor delivery schedules and address delays or discrepancies Support supplier performance evaluations (cost, quality, reliability) Collaborate with production and warehouse teams to ensure material availability Contribute to cost-saving initiatives through vendor sourcing and price negotiations Stay up to date with material specifications and product requirements relevant to the industry Requirements: High school diploma or equivalent; further education in business, supply chain, or a related field is desirable 1–2 years’ experience in a purchasing or administrative role, ideally within a manufacturing or construction-related environment Strong written and verbal communication skills Good negotiation and supplier relationship management skills Proficiency in Microsoft Office, particularly Excel; ERP experience (e.g., SAGE 200) is advantageous but not essential Excellent attention to detail and ability to handle multiple priorities Team player with a proactive, solutions-focused mindset What’s on Offer: Competitive salary and benefits Supportive, safety-conscious, and collaborative work environment Opportunities for development and progression If this sounds like a role for you apply today!
